【摘要】 变压器故障或者N-1检修情况下快速高效的负荷转移是保证供电的有效措施之一。一般凭经验获得的负荷转移方案是可行方案,如何快速求取最优方案是亟待解决的问题。文中针对电网故障下负荷转移的特点、问题以及系统安全运行的约束,提出基于快速性、经济性及稳定性因素的优化决策模型,并利用模糊层次分析法(FAHP)确定最优负荷转移方案,为现场的调度人员提供决策依据。最后以国内某电网为例进行仿真,结果表明本文提出的负荷转移优化决策方法具有可行性、快速性和有效性。

【Abstract】 Load transfer is one of effective measures to guarantee the security of power supply under transformer fault or N-1 maintenance.The load transfer scheme obtained by experience is feasible.How to get the optimized scheme rapidly is a critical issue.As to the characteristics of load transfer and the constraints of system security operation,the optimal decision-making model which considers such fac- tors as swiftness,economy and stability is proposed in this paper,and the optimized load transfer scheme is obtained by use of Fuzzy Analytic Hierarchy Process(FAHP),which provides a scientific decision reference for dispatchers.In the end,the feasibility,fastness and effectiveness of this optimized decision-making method for load transfer are verified through an example of a regional power grid.
